Description

Covered sugar bowl with handles in openwork silver 950 thousandths standing on four claw feet decorated with pilasters, friezes of flowers, cartouches and putti. The frétel in the shape of strawberries. Blue crystal interior. Minerve, late 19th century Goldsmith : PAILLARD (1868-1888). Weight : 355 g (Slight dents).
